PIGOT's Party
| No.11 | 
RETURN of SETTLERS proceeding to the CAPE OF GOOD HOPE under the Direction of Geo. PIGOT Esq. of Chievely in the County of Berks.
| Total Number of the Men | 20 | 
| Total Number of the Women | 11 | 
| Total Number of Persons above Fourteen Years of Age | 8 | 
| Total Number of Children under Fourteen Years of Age | 15 | 
| Total Number of the Whole Party | 54 | 
| Total Amount of Deposit Money for the Whole Party | £255 |

[According to The Settler Handbook, William GIBBS and his family deserted the party at Gravesend just before the ship sailed]
